Understanding Modern Policing and Sheriff’s Responsibilities

To understand the Sheriff's Office in Bernalillo County: How They Keep the Community Safe, it helps to look at the core responsibilities that define most sheriff’s offices nationwide. These agencies typically handle law enforcement across an entire county, including areas that may not be covered by city police departments. Deputies patrol neighborhoods, respond to emergency calls, and investigate reports of theft, vandalism, or other concerns. They also manage local jails, serve legal documents, and coordinate with other public safety organizations such as fire departments and emergency medical services. In Bernalillo County, these duties are carried out across diverse communities, from busy urban corridors to more rural stretches, requiring flexible strategies and strong communication with residents.

Corrections to Common Misunderstandings

Misunderstandings about law enforcement can sometimes create unnecessary fear or frustration. One common myth is that sheriff’s offices operate identically across every county, when in fact each jurisdiction sets its own policies and priorities based on local needs. Another misconception is that all interactions with deputies must lead to arrests, when in many cases officers focus on mediation, referrals, or warnings. Some people also assume that body camera footage is always publicly available, while in reality release decisions often follow specific privacy and legal guidelines.
